Running a £50m programme to turn proteins into ‘Universal Fabricators’. Today most protein engineers design drugs and enzymes. If successful, programmable proteins (+ reactor flows/fields) will assemble next-gen inorganic and composite materials for electronics, energy, and infrastructure that currently cannot be mass manufactured.

From Cells to Patients: Solving the Scale Mismatch in Virtual Biology
Drug discovery often measures biology at the cell level while interventions work at the tissue, organ, or whole-patient scale. This mismatch can make accurate cell-level predictions irrelevant in the clinic. This session dives into strategies to bridge that gap: multiscale modeling that nests single-cell dynamics within organ-level simulations, spatial transcriptomics that preserve context, and surrogate models that translate cell-level outputs into clinical biomarkers. Speakers will ask: how do we ensure virtual biology reflects not just what cells do in isolation, but how biology behaves in the real complexity of patients?
